Lyle T. Wallace is a scholar working on Plant Science, Virology and Immunology. According to data from OpenAlex, Lyle T. Wallace has authored 18 papers receiving a total of 348 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Plant Science, 7 papers in Virology and 5 papers in Immunology. Recurrent topics in Lyle T. Wallace's work include HIV Research and Treatment (7 papers), Plant pathogens and resistance mechanisms (5 papers) and Immune Cell Function and Interaction (4 papers). Lyle T. Wallace is often cited by papers focused on HIV Research and Treatment (7 papers), Plant pathogens and resistance mechanisms (5 papers) and Immune Cell Function and Interaction (4 papers). Lyle T. Wallace collaborates with scholars based in United States, Iraq and Canada. Lyle T. Wallace's co-authors include James R. Myers, Nancy A. Wilson, Jonah B. Sacha, Chungwon Chung, Matthew B. Buechler, Juan P. Giraldo‐Vela, John T. Loffredo, Shari M. Piaskowski, Thomas C. Friedrich and Richard Rudersdorf and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Virology and Nutrients.
